<html><head></head><body><div>
            
     
     
       
         <meta charset="utf-8">
       
       
         <div id="compose-body-wrapper" dir="auto"><div 
dir="auto">Hi.</div><div dir="auto"><br></div><div dir="auto">  
 I've written an app using Qt5, and I'm in the process of converting 
it to Qt6. It involves some crypto work, and I've been using QGpgME to do 
that. I'm using Debian trixie, so that involved libqgpgme15.</div><div 
dir="auto"><br></div><div dir="auto">   I've discovered that the 
crypto functions are not working. Using the code that worked fine with Qt5, 
I get a segfault when it gets to the exec() function. Typical 
code:</div><div dir="auto"><br></div><div dir="auto"><div dir="auto">  
      QGpgME::KeyListJob *keylistjob = 
QGpgME::openpgp()->keyListJob(false, false, false);</div><div 
dir="auto">        GpgME::KeyListResult listresult = 
keylistjob->exec(QStringList() <<</div><div dir="auto">  
                    
                    
      ID,</div><div dir="auto">        
                    
                    true, 
recipient);        // Only secret 
keys</div><div>(segfaults on the second line).</div><div><br></div><div>Is 
libqgpgme15 compatible with Qt6? Have there been any changes in the calling 
procedure for exec()?</div></div><div dir="auto"><br></div><div 
dir="auto">Thanks,</div><div dir="auto"><br></div><div dir="auto" 
id="tmjah_g_1299"><div><span style="font-family: "Open Sans", 
-apple-system, BlinkMacSystemFont, "Segoe UI", "Helvetica 
Neue", Arial, sans-serif, "Apple Color Emoji", "Segoe 
UI Emoji", "Segoe UI Symbol"; font-size: 
14px;">-- </span><wbr style="font-family: "Open Sans", 
-apple-system, BlinkMacSystemFont, "Segoe UI", "Helvetica 
Neue", Arial, sans-serif, "Apple Color Emoji", "Segoe 
UI Emoji", "Segoe UI Symbol"; font-size: 14px;"><br 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 14px;"><wbr 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 14px;"><span 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 
14px;">Ron </span><wbr style="font-family: "Open Sans", 
-apple-system, BlinkMacSystemFont, "Segoe UI", "Helvetica 
Neue", Arial, sans-serif, "Apple Color Emoji", "Segoe 
UI Emoji", "Segoe UI Symbol"; font-size: 14px;"><span 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 14px;">Murray 
<</span><wbr style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 14px;"><a 
href="mailto:rjmx@rjmx.net" dir="ltr" target="_blank" rel="noopener 
noreferrer" title="mailto:rjmx@rjmx.net" style="font-family: "Open 
Sans", -apple-system, BlinkMacSystemFont, "Segoe UI", 
"Helvetica Neue", Arial, sans-serif, "Apple Color 
Emoji", "Segoe UI Emoji", "Segoe UI Symbol"; 
font-size: 14px; font-weight: 400;">rjmx@rjmx.net</a><span 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 14px;">></span><wbr 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 14px;"><br 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 14px;"><wbr 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 14px;"><span 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 
14px;">PGP </span><wbr style="font-family: "Open Sans", 
-apple-system, BlinkMacSystemFont, "Segoe UI", "Helvetica 
Neue", Arial, sans-serif, "Apple Color Emoji", "Segoe 
UI Emoji", "Segoe UI Symbol"; font-size: 14px;"><span 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 
14px;">Fingerprint: </span><wbr style="font-family: "Open 
Sans", -apple-system, BlinkMacSystemFont, "Segoe UI", 
"Helvetica Neue", Arial, sans-serif, "Apple Color 
Emoji", "Segoe UI Emoji", "Segoe UI Symbol"; 
font-size: 14px;"><span style="font-family: "Open Sans", 
-apple-system, BlinkMacSystemFont, "Segoe UI", "Helvetica 
Neue", Arial, sans-serif, "Apple Color Emoji", "Segoe 
UI Emoji", "Segoe UI Symbol"; font-size: 
14px;">4D99 </span><wbr style="font-family: "Open Sans", 
-apple-system, BlinkMacSystemFont, "Segoe UI", "Helvetica 
Neue", Arial, sans-serif, "Apple Color Emoji", "Segoe 
UI Emoji", "Segoe UI Symbol"; font-size: 14px;"><span 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 
14px;">70E3 </span><wbr style="font-family: "Open Sans", 
-apple-system, BlinkMacSystemFont, "Segoe UI", "Helvetica 
Neue", Arial, sans-serif, "Apple Color Emoji", "Segoe 
UI Emoji", "Segoe UI Symbol"; font-size: 14px;"><span 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 
14px;">2317 </span><wbr style="font-family: "Open Sans", 
-apple-system, BlinkMacSystemFont, "Segoe UI", "Helvetica 
Neue", Arial, sans-serif, "Apple Color Emoji", "Segoe 
UI Emoji", "Segoe UI Symbol"; font-size: 14px;"><span 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 
14px;">334B </span><wbr style="font-family: "Open Sans", 
-apple-system, BlinkMacSystemFont, "Segoe UI", "Helvetica 
Neue", Arial, sans-serif, "Apple Color Emoji", "Segoe 
UI Emoji", "Segoe UI Symbol"; font-size: 14px;"><span 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 14px;">141E 
 </span><wbr style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 14px;"><span 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 
14px;">7B63 </span><wbr style="font-family: "Open Sans", 
-apple-system, BlinkMacSystemFont, "Segoe UI", "Helvetica 
Neue", Arial, sans-serif, "Apple Color Emoji", "Segoe 
UI Emoji", "Segoe UI Symbol"; font-size: 14px;"><span 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 
14px;">12F7 </span><wbr style="font-family: "Open Sans", 
-apple-system, BlinkMacSystemFont, "Segoe UI", "Helvetica 
Neue", Arial, sans-serif, "Apple Color Emoji", "Segoe 
UI Emoji", "Segoe UI Symbol"; font-size: 14px;"><span 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 
14px;">E865 </span><wbr style="font-family: "Open Sans", 
-apple-system, BlinkMacSystemFont, "Segoe UI", "Helvetica 
Neue", Arial, sans-serif, "Apple Color Emoji", "Segoe 
UI Emoji", "Segoe UI Symbol"; font-size: 14px;"><span 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 
14px;">B5E2 </span><wbr style="font-family: "Open Sans", 
-apple-system, BlinkMacSystemFont, "Segoe UI", "Helvetica 
Neue", Arial, sans-serif, "Apple Color Emoji", "Segoe 
UI Emoji", "Segoe UI Symbol"; font-size: 14px;"><span 
style="font-family: "Open Sans", -apple-system, 
BlinkMacSystemFont, "Segoe UI", "Helvetica Neue", 
Arial, sans-serif, "Apple Color Emoji", "Segoe UI 
Emoji", "Segoe UI Symbol"; font-size: 
14px;">E761</span><br></div></div></div>
       
     
   
         </div></body></html>